The Portrait Creation Process

Once you’re ready to get started, you’ll stand in front of a webcam to snap your photo. The staff will assist with positioning to ensure your face is well-captured, which is important since the AI relies on a clear image. Unlike filters you might find online, this AI is capable of producing six different artistic styles, ranging from classic Dutch masters like Rembrandt and Vermeer to vibrant styles like Monet and Van Gogh.

You’ll be amazed watching the AI bring your image to life — the results are stunning and richly detailed, not just a simple digital doodle. Picking and Printing Your Portrait

After the AI generates your six options, you’ll choose your favorite(s). The selected image is printed on high-quality paper and framed on-site, creating a ready-to-hang keepsake. If you want more copies, additional prints can be purchased on location, giving you options to gift or keep extra copies. The included frame ensures your portrait is a complete package—no fuss, no additional framing needed.

Special Styles to Choose From

The options are diverse, reflecting a range of artistic eras and moods:
Van Gogh: Swirling, expressive brushstrokes perfect for lovers of vibrant color and emotion.
Rembrandt: Classic, dramatic portraits emphasizing light and shadow.
Vermeer: Soft, serene tones reminiscent of Dutch golden age paintings.
Monet: Impressionist style with light-filled, textured effects.
Delfts Blue: Traditional Delftware-inspired blue and white designs—ideal for a Dutch-themed souvenir.
Jeroen Bosch: Surreal, detailed style for a more whimsical and intricate portrait.

How long does the portrait creation take?
Approximately 20 minutes from start to finish, including photo-taking, AI processing, and printing.

Is the activity accessible for wheelchair users?
Yes, the experience is wheelchair accessible.

Can I choose my preferred artistic style?
Yes, you can select from styles like Van Gogh, Rembrandt, Vermeer, Monet, Delft Blue, and Jeroen Bosch.

What’s included in the price?
You receive 6 AI-generated images to choose from, 1 printed portrait in a frame, and the option to buy additional prints.

Can I cancel the activity?
Yes, you can cancel up to 24 hours in advance for a full refund.

Does this activity include access to the 5D Experience?
No, access to the Rembrandts Amsterdam 5D Experience is not included.

Is it suitable for children or families?
Yes, it’s family-friendly and suitable for all ages, with small groups ensuring personalized attention.

Where is it located?
Just 250 meters from the Rijksmuseum, in the heart of Amsterdam’s museum district.

What should I wear or prepare?
Just come as you are; comfortable clothing is fine. Staff will help with positioning for the best photo.
